On 9w (Main St) Marlboro, about 6 miles north of Newburgh is The Raccoon Saloon where you will find the best hamburger in the Hudson Valley along with a wide selection of beers. If you go, be sure to insist on a seat in the bar by the windows with a great view of the river.
For a family style place with excellent meat loaf among other home cooking style meals; Gus’s on Quassaick Ave in New Windosr is very good. Just a block or so off 9w just as you are entering Newburgh – in fact, I think you can see the place off on the west side of the road from 9w.
Something unusual and very good, a bit upscale, is the Macchu Picchu Peruvian restaurant at 301 Broadway, Newburgh – just east of the corner of 9w and Broadway.
For a hotdog and such, Anna’s at 491 Broadway in Newburgh is good. The place is on the south side of Broadway about five blocks west of 9w.
